Discover the Historic Charm of William F. Poe Plaza
William F. Poe Plaza stands as a testament to Tampa's rich history and vibrant culture. This historical landmark is situated in Downtown Tampa, making it easily accessible for tourists and locals alike. The plaza is adorned with beautiful landscaping, charming benches, and a peaceful ambiance, offering a perfect retreat from the urban hustle and bustle. Visitors can enjoy leisurely strolls, take in the striking architecture surrounding the plaza, or simply relax in the serene environment. The plaza often hosts various community events, including art shows, concerts, and festivals that showcase local talent and culture. These events provide an excellent opportunity for tourists to immerse themselves in the local lifestyle and interact with residents. Additionally, the location is surrounded by an array of dining options, shops, and attractions, allowing visitors to easily combine their trip to the plaza with other activities in the area.
